Output 431e20b295102a36468e44bfef904ae48b36887feb78b0cdd2e47f59f08ee97d:3

value
24463329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f545813f3a362a080852ae62a77212bda5afd50f OP_EQUAL
address
3Q3tjppbDgWxrGVJLe4bRAbGsreFc9LwKV
transaction
431e20b295102a36468e44bfef904ae48b36887feb78b0cdd2e47f59f08ee97d
spent
true